> 技术文档 > 【2025】 PostgreSQL 载安装超详细教程(附安装包)_postgresql安装

【2025】 PostgreSQL 载安装超详细教程(附安装包)_postgresql安装


文章目录

步骤零:引言。PostgreSQL是一款企业级开源关系型数据库系统。本指南旨在提供其在Windows系统上的完整下载与安装步骤。

步骤一:安装前准备。第一点:确保操作系统为Windows 7/8/10/11。第二点:检查并确保至少有2GB可用硬盘空间。第三点:确认操作具备管理员权限。

步骤二:下载PostgreSQL安装包。
下载途径一:官方网站(下载速度可能较慢)。

[https://www.postgresql.org/download/windows/](https://www.postgresql.org/download/windows/)

下载途径二:国内高速下载地址(推荐)。
https://pan.quark.cn/s/84b02d9e31a3

步骤三:PostgreSQL详细安装流程。

步骤3.1:启动安装程序。
第一步:下载完成后,双击PostgreSQL安装包文件。
第二步:在安装引导页面,点击【Next】按钮继续。

在这里插入图片描述

步骤3.2:选择安装组件。
第一步:在组件选择界面,勾选以下全部4个核心组件:

  • PostgreSQL Server(核心服务器)
  • pgAdmin(图形管理工具)
  • Stack Builder(附加组件安装器)
  • Command Line Tools(命令行工具)
    第二步:建议全部安装以获得完整功能。

在这里插入图片描述

步骤3.3:指定数据存储目录。
第一步:选择数据存储位置。默认路径通常位于Program Files目录下。
第二步:可根据需求自定义路径,建议选择磁盘空间充足的位置。

在这里插入图片描述

步骤3.4:设定超级用户密码。
第一步:为PostgreSQL超级用户(默认为postgres)设置密码。
注意:此密码至关重要,请务必牢记,它是管理数据库的凭证。

在这里插入图片描述

步骤3.5:配置端口号。
第一步:确认端口号,默认为5432。
第二步:若无端口冲突,保持默认设置。若端口已被占用,则修改为其他可用端口。

在这里插入图片描述

步骤3.6:选择区域设置。
第一步:在区域设置选项中,强烈建议选择默认的英文设置
第二步:避免选择中文,以防后续操作中出现编码错误。

在这里插入图片描述

步骤3.7:完成安装过程。
第一步:确认所有设置无误后,点击【Next】开始安装。
第二步:安装完成后,在完成界面取消勾选“Launch Stack Builder”选项(建议)。
第三步:点击【Finish】完成安装。

在这里插入图片描述

在这里插入图片描述

步骤四:PostgreSQL初始化配置。

步骤4.1:初始化PostgreSQL数据库。

步骤4.1.1:首次启动pgAdmin。
第一步:安装完成后,初次启动pgAdmin图形管理界面。
第二步:系统将提示设置pgAdmin主密码。
注意:此密码为pgAdmin工具自身密码,用于加密连接信息,不同于PostgreSQL超级用户密码。

在这里插入图片描述

步骤4.1.2:连接到PostgreSQL服务器。
第一步:设置pgAdmin主密码后,进入PostgreSQL管理界面。
第二步:通过左侧导航树浏览和管理数据库。

在这里插入图片描述

步骤五:常见问题与解决方案。

问题一:找不到PostgreSQL服务器。
解决方案:若安装后无法找到PostgreSQL服务,表明安装可能存在问题。建议执行以下操作:
第一步:完全卸载当前PostgreSQL安装。
第二步:重新下载安装包并依照本教程重新安装。

在这里插入图片描述

问题二:出现编码错误。
可能原因:Windows用户名包含中文字符。
解决方案:
第一步:右击“我的电脑”,选择“管理”。
第二步:在“计算机管理”窗口中,导航至“本地用户与组”。
第三步:找到当前登录账户,右击选择“重命名”。
第四步:将用户名修改为纯英文字符。

在这里插入图片描述

在这里插入图片描述

步骤六:创建首个PostgreSQL数据库。
成功安装并初始化后,按以下步骤创建数据库:
第一步:在pgAdmin中,右击“Databases”节点。
第二步:选择“Create” > “Database…”。
第三步:输入数据库名称及其他所需参数。
第四步:点击“Save”完成数据库创建。

步骤七:总结。
通过本教程,您已在Windows系统成功安装PostgreSQL。请牢记超级用户密码并遵循正确步骤。若遇问题,可参考故障排除指南或重新安装。您现在可以开始使用PostgreSQL进行数据管理和开发。

Error:resultnotfoundinresponse.